The ingredients needed to make Salsa:
  1. Get 3 lbs Roma tomatos
  2. Get 1 red onion
  3. Prepare 2 yellow onions
  4. Get 4-6 Jalapeño depending on desired hotness
  5. Make ready Cilantro
  6. Prepare Garlic
  7. Make ready Salt
  8. Prepare Lemon

Steps to make Salsa:
  1. Chop onions
  2. Chop cilantro add to onions
  3. Chop Roma’s add to rest
  4. Add tablespoon of chopped garlic
  5. Add juice of 1-2 lemons
  6. 1-2 teaspoonfuls of salt
  7. Mix well allow to sit overnight and check the next day for flavor then add more salt as needed. 2 days for optimal flavor
